AC inverter (if equipped)
The AC inverter supplies 115VAC/150W
electric power to operate electric acces-
sories or equipment when the ignition
switch is in the ON position

Ashtray (if equipped)
To use the ashtray, open the cover.
To clean or empty the ashtray, pull it out.

NOTICE
If you install an after market HID (high
intensity discharge) head lamp, your
vehicle's audio and electronic device
may malfunction.
